What Acne Skin Users Say About AcquaDiParma

What Users Love

Acqua di Parma fragrances are highly regarded by many users for their sophisticated and appealing scents, including fresh and cool citrus, soft floral notes, or sweet yet crisp fig fragrances. In particular, Mirto di Panarea is popular as a daily summer fragrance due to its refreshing soap-like scent reminiscent of the Mediterranean with neutral appeal. Body cream products receive high satisfaction ratings for their excellent moisturizing power, smooth application, and elegant fragrances that are not overpowering yet long-lasting.

Common Concerns

Acqua di Parma fragrances are frequently noted for their drawbacks of relatively high price points and short longevity. Some users express mixed feelings about strong opening notes or specific fragrance families, and body creams are sometimes felt to be heavy in summer or criticized for the inconvenience of glass containers.

Is AcquaDiParma Right for Your Acne Skin?

Recommended If

  • If you prefer fresh and light fragrances over heavy and strong perfumes in general, and want to reduce skin irritation from fragrance (Acqua di Parma initially achieved success with fresh and light fragrances)
  • If you prioritize the use of carefully selected high-quality natural-derived ingredients, and are particularly interested in products that meet 99% natural-derived ingredient standards (ISO16128 standard) like the 'Colonia Futura' line

Not Recommended If

  • If you are very sensitive to fragrances or have experienced acne or skin troubles triggered by specific aromatic ingredients (e.g., citrus, lavender, rosemary, patchouli, etc.) (Acqua di Parma uses various fragrance and aromatic ingredients)
  • If you primarily seek products with specific functional ingredients for acne-prone skin management (e.g., salicylic acid) or clinically verified products labeled as 'non-comedogenic' or 'oil-free' (there are no such mentions in brand information)
